About The Position

The Design Engineer will support high-priority reverse engineering and MRO programs where legacy data is incomplete, outdated, or unavailable. This role focuses on transforming physical hardware into complete, manufacturing-ready CAD models and drawings, enabling rapid execution in time-sensitive environments while ensuring quality, accuracy, and design intent.

Responsibilities

  • Perform reverse engineering of mechanical components and assemblies using physical hardware, scan data, and partial documentation
  • Develop 3D CAD models and fully detailed 2D drawings (GD&T, materials, finishes, tolerances) suitable for manufacturing and MRO use
  • Convert legacy, hand-drawn, or incomplete data into modern, production-ready drawing packages
  • Support high-urgency programs where speed to market is critical
  • Collaborate with manufacturing and shop personnel to validate fit-up, weld fixtures, and assembly sequencing
  • Create or support fixture and tooling concepts for disassembly and reassembly processes
  • Apply engineering judgment to establish nominal values and tolerances where original design intent is unknown
  • Work iteratively with stakeholders to resolve design gaps impacting manufacturability
  • Maintain configuration control and support internal design reviews
